PHT’s Morning Skate takes a look around the world of hockey to see what’s happening and what we’ll be talking about around the NHL world and beyond.

The Tampa Bay Lightning created a bit of a logjam in the minors when they added goaltenders Riku Helenius and Anders Lindback over the summer. With that in mind, netminding prospect Jaroslav Janus will spend the 2012-13 campaign in Europe. (Lightning.nhl.com)

Here’s a detailed report on the sixth overall pick from the 2012 NHL Entry Draft, Ducks prospect Hampus Lindholm. (The Orange County Register)

Four Washington Capitals’ prospects will be competing for spots on Team USA’s roster for the 2013 World Junior Championships. (CSN Washington)

Hal Gill underwent off-season surgery for a fractured his tibia, but he has “no issues with it.” Gill sees himself as someone who can help out Ryan Ellis this season. (The Tennessean)

In a move that will surprise no one, the Dallas Morning News has picked Mike Modano as the all-time best Stars player. (Dallas Morning News)

According to Larry Brooks, Shane Doan has narrowed his choices down to the New York Rangers, Pittsburgh, and Vancouver, but it remains to be seen if the Rangers are willing to give him a four-year deal. It’s worth adding that Doan also recently spoke of his desire to remain in Phoenix, although that doesn’t necessarily mean that he’ll end up re-signing with the Coyotes. (New York Post)
